Skip to content

Commit d612f20

Browse files
authored
Add repos (#34)
1 parent e97433a commit d612f20

File tree

1 file changed

+22
-4
lines changed

1 file changed

+22
-4
lines changed

Exercises/SEF3.ru.md

Lines changed: 22 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-1,20 +1,38 @@
11
# Практика и проекты
22

3-
Возможные варианты:
3+
## Возможные варианты:
44
- Контрибьюшен в любой open-source проект или библиотеку
55
- Контрибьюшен в [Metarhia](https://github.com/metarhia)
66
- Проект студенческой группы или общественный проект в открытом коде
77
- Собственный open-source проект
88

9-
Разрешается (при зазумном обосновании выбора):
9+
## Разрешается (при зазумном обосновании выбора):
1010
- Любой язык
11-
- Технологический стек
11+
- Любой технологический стек
1212

13-
Если вы делаете свой репозиторий, то он обязательно должен включать:
13+
## Если вы делаете свой репозиторий, то он обязательно должен включать:
1414
- Юниттесты
1515
- CI (например: TravisCI, Github Actions)
1616
- Лицензию и список контрибьютеров
1717
- Хорошее ведение репозитория: issues, pull requests, milestones
1818
- Семантическое версионирование
1919
- Настроенный линтер (для js еще и prettier)
2020
- Дотфайлы для системы контроля версий и менеджера пакетов
21+
22+
## Проекты, в которые можно конрибьютить:
23+
- Рекурсивное наблюдение за файловой системой: https://github.com/metarhia/metawatch
24+
- Утилиты для интерфейса командной строки: https://github.com/metarhia/metacommand
25+
- Хелпер (обертка) для node.js модуля vm: https://github.com/metarhia/metavm
26+
- Query builder и миграции для Postgres: https://github.com/metarhia/metasql
27+
- Сетевой протокол: https://github.com/metarhia/metacom
28+
- Библиотека для логирования: https://github.com/metarhia/metalog
29+
- Шаблонизатор: https://github.com/metarhia/tickplate
30+
- Web-locks API (блокировки): https://github.com/metarhia/web-locks
31+
- Библиотека для асинхронного программирования: https://github.com/metarhia/metasync
32+
- Простые асинхронные абстрации: https://github.com/metarhia/do
33+
- Буферизация для Writable Stream: https://github.com/metarhia/metastreams
34+
- Библиотека для цветов в консоли: https://github.com/metarhia/concolor
35+
- Загрузчик конфигурации: https://github.com/metarhia/config
36+
- Генерация документации из аннотации: https://github.com/metarhia/metadoc
37+
- Фреймворк тестирования: https://github.com/metarhia/metatests
38+
- Общие утилиты: https://github.com/metarhia/common

0 commit comments

Comments
 (0)
pFad - Phonifier reborn

Pfad - The Proxy pFad of © 2024 Garber Painting. All rights reserved.

Note: This service is not intended for secure transactions such as banking, social media, email, or purchasing. Use at your own risk. We assume no liability whatsoever for broken pages.


Alternative Proxies:

Alternative Proxy

pFad Proxy

pFad v3 Proxy

pFad v4 Proxy